  <dc:description xmlns:dc="http://purl.org/dc/elements/1.1/">RWE npower renewables Ltd (NRL) has gained exclusive rights to develop the Bristol Channel Zone (BCZ) as part of The Crown Estate Round 3 leasing programme. NRL have identified a potential development area for an Offshore Wind Farm (OWF) within the BCZ, known as Atlantic Array. As part of the initial assessment of the development area, it is proposed that a meteorological mast (met mast) will be constructed at the site. This series contains various reports associated with the proposed Met Mast, including the Food and Environment Protection Act (FEPA) licence.</dc:description>
